Protein Domain
Type: Family
Description: Spp1 is a component of the COMPASS (Set1C) complex []. It promotes meiotic DNA double-strand break formation in promoters by tethering histone H3K4 methylation sites to chromosome axes []. This entry also includes CXXC-type zinc finger protein 1 (also known as CFP1) from animals [].CXXC-type zinc finger protein 1 (CXXC1 or CFP1) is a component of the SETD1 histone H3K4 methyltransferase complex. CXXC1 directs the complex to a chromatin region via its CXXC zinc finger with a specificity for a CpG unmethylated motif, particularly CpGG [, ].The COMPASS (Complex Proteins Associated with Set1 or Set1C) is the yeast homologue of the human MLL complex, which is required for mono-, di-, and trimethylation of lysine 4 of histone H3 []. It is required in telomeric transcriptional silencing []. The complex consists of Set1, Bre2, Spp1, Sdc1, Shg1, Swd1, Swd2, and Swd3 [, ].
